The 4th Zonal Conference of West Africa held in Niger
The 4th Zonal Conference and the 4th Zonal Youth Forum of West Africa took place in Niamey, Niger, from the 16th to 18th February 2008, at the Village de la Francophonie.
The official opening ceremony took place at the Palais des Arts, and was presided by the Minister for Youth and Sports, who was in the company of other Government officials, Ambassadors, representatives of international and national NGOs, former Scouts, members of the National Council of Association des Scouts du Niger.
The Conference and the Youth Forum had the same theme: "Youth and good governance''. It was tackled from two different perspectives:
- a philosopher treated the topic from the angle of civic education (African youth and rational nurturing of the civic values)
- an economist (creating a system of good governance).
Two representatives of Scouts et Guides de France participated and contributed especially to the issue of the migration of the youth.
Niger broke the record of participation with 10 NSOs out of the 13 that make the West African Zone.
Countries present were: Benin, Burkina Faso, Cape Verde, Ivory Coast, Ghana, Guinea, Niger, Nigeria, Senegal. 100 participants took part in the Zonal Youth Forum and the Zonal Conference.
Nikita Adjirakor, Youth Forum Secretary for Africa, took part and set up a 6-member Zonal Youth Committee.
The event enjoyed media coverage, hence the presence of Scouts' representatives of the West African Zone was publicized. Scouts of Niger benefitted from support from several benefactors for the success of the 4th Zonal Conference and the 2nd Youth Forum.
Liberia will host, in 2009, the 5th Zonal Conference and the 5th Youth Forum.
